Tim Stutzle Criticizes Maple Leafs Special Teams in Recent Interview
Senators forward and known embellishment artist Tim Stutzle has called out the Maple Leafs' special teams despite he and his team trailing 0-3 in their series.
The Toronto Maple Leafs have the chance to move on to the 2nd round of the Stanley Cup Playoffs for just the
2nd time since 2004; they lead their Round 1 series against the divisional foe Ottawa Senators 3-0 heading into tonight's Game 4.
Ironically, before their 2023 Round 1 series win over the Tampa Bay Lightning, Toronto's most recent postseason round victory was against the Senators in 2004; if they win Game 4, it will mark their 1st sweep in a series since 2001, also against the Senators.
Stutzle's Subtle Dig At Toronto's Incredible Special Teams Performance
Prior to the game, Ottawa forward and embellishment expert Tim Stutzle
tried to throw a subtle dig at the Maple Leafs by saying he wasn't impressed with their special teams play.
Stutzle's words are especially odd considering that the Maple Leafs scored 3 power play goals in their 6-2 Game 1 win over the Senators at Scotiabank Arena earlier in the week. They also scored on their lone power play chance in Game 2, a 3-2 OT win.
Toronto went 1 for 2 on the power play in Game 3, another 3-2 OT win that gave them the 3-0 series lead.
Meanwhile, the Senators' power play units have managed only a pair of PPGs through the opening 3 games of the series.
For his part during the whole series, Stutzle hasn't done much, registering one assist through three games. He was expected to be a huge reason in Ottawa sticking around but so far has been a non factor.
